安装准备
安装环境:
- centos7.4
- jdk1.7
- tomcat7.0
安装前准备:
- centos7.4默认开启了防火墙 , 安装前可以关闭防火墙, 也可以在安全组中配置规则, 开放8080,443,80端口 .
- 关闭防火墙:
# systemctl stop firewalld
- (开启防火墙)
# systemctl start firewalld
安装jdk
- 下载jdk源码就不具述了, 不会的参考以下链接 , 要下载Linux版.
https://blog.csdn.net/codebingo/article/details/81461288
2. 新建目录
# mkdir /usr/java
3. 解压 jdk-8u141-linux-x64.tar.gz 到 /usr/java
# tar xzf jdk-7u80-linux-x64.tar.gz -C /usr/java
4. 设置环境变量
- 编辑 /etc/profile:
vi /etc/profile
。按
i
键进入编辑模式。在 /etc/profile 文件中添加以下信息:
#set java environment
export JAVA_HOME=/usr/java/jdk1.7.0_80
export CLASSPATH=$JAVA_HOME/lib/tools.jar: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ib
export PATH=$JAVA_HOME/bin:$PATH
按 Esc
键退出编辑模式,输入 :wq
保存并关闭文件。
执行立即加载文件
# source /etc/profile
5. 查看 jdk 版本
# java -version
当出现 jdk 版本信息时,表示 JDK 已经安装成功
安装Tomcat
- Tomcat官网下载相应版本的Tomcat
- 依次运行以下命令解压和重命名Tomcat安装目录名称
# tar xzf apache-tomcat-7.0.90.tar.gz -C /usr
# mv apache-tomcat-7.0.90 /usr/tomcat/
3 . 启动Tomcat
# /usr/tomcat/bin/startup.sh
4 . 开放8080端口
# firewall-cmd --zone=public --add-port=8080/tcp --permanent
说一下这一句的意思吧,因为centos7 已经更改了防火墙策略,所以使用这种方式来打开端口
--zone #作用域
--add-port=8080/tcp #添加端口,格式为:端口/通讯协议
--permanent #永久生效,没有此参数重启后失效
重启防火墙:
# firewall-cmd --reload
5 . 验证
在浏览器地址栏中输入 http://ip:8080 进行访问
成功.